Top 10 Best-Selling Games in US for August 2015

The August 2015 NPD retail sales numbers are in, and the best-selling game for the month is Madden NFL 16.

The NPD Group's Liam Callahan noted in a statement that, "Madden NFL 16...maintains its status as a key video game franchise, ranking as the third best selling franchise to date (since 1995, when NPD began tracking VG sales)."

Overall, new physical software sales are up by 34 percent for Xbox One, PS4, and Wii U. However, previous generation software sales saw a 51 percent decline for the month. Callahan adds, "New launches collectively declined by 16 percent compared to August 2014 launches. While titles that launched in June trended favorably compared to the performance of June 2014 launches, July launches also declined by 42 percent."

"Call of Duty has two games within the top 10 this month, with Call of Duty: Black Ops Combo Pack performing favorably with increased sales versus prior months. This may be related to the Call of Duty: Black Ops III multiplayer beta that occurred in late August across PS4, Xbox One, and PC."

August 2015 Top 10 Games (New physical retail only; across all platforms including PC)

  1. Madden NFL 16 (PS4, Xbox One, 360, PS3)
  2. Minecraft (360, PS3, Xbox One, PS4)
  3. Gears of War: Ultimate Edition (Xbox One)
  4. Grand Theft Auto V (PS4, Xbox One, 360, PS3, PC)
  5. Lego: Jurassic World (360, 3DS, Wii U, PS3, Xbox One, PS4, Vita)
  6. Rare Replay (Xbox One)
  7. Until Dawn (PS4)
  8. Call of Duty: Black Ops Combo Pack (360, PS3)
  9. Batman: Arkham Knight (PS4, Xbox One)
  10. Call of Duty: Advanced Warfare (PS4, Xbox One, 360, PS3, PC)

Last month's best-selling games were led by Lego: Jurassic World, Batman: Arkham Knight, and Minecraft. The gaming field will likely be much more competitive as the winter release calendar opens up and the returning franchises like Call of Duty, Fallout, Halo, and Star Fox go head to head.

Showing the staying power of the Minecraft franchise, the top-selling games one year ago (August 2014) were Madden 15, Diablo III: Reaper of Souls, and Minecraft.

In other NPD news, the PS4 once again came out on top as the best-selling console for the month.
